Plane Crash Near Cross Keys Airport in Williamstown, New Jersey
On July 2, 2025, a tragic plane crash occurred near Cross Keys Airport in Williamstown, New Jersey. The incident involved a Cessna Grand Caravan registered as N716MM, which is known for its capacity to carry a maximum of 14 occupants.
